Largest Available Avery Creek 3 Bedroom Apartments

The largest available 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Avery Creek, NC is found at Aventine Asheville in the Bennington Oaks neighborhood and is 1,760 square feet priced from $2,389. Weirbridge Village has the second largest 3 Bedroom, which is sized at 1,669 square feet and currently listed start at $2,045. Here is today’s list of the largest available 3 Bedroom units in Avery Creek:

Cheapest Available Avery Creek 3 Bedroom Apartments

As of August 13, 2025 the lowest priced 3 Bedroom apartment unit in Avery Creek, NC is the Blueridge Model starting from $1,695 at Kensington Place in the King Heights neighborhood. The second most affordable Avery Creek 3 Bedroom is the 3BR 2BA (1264 SF) Model at Skyland Exchange starting at $1,730 in the Kashmir neighborhood. The average price for all 3 Bedroom apartments in Avery Creek is currently $2,382.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 3 Bedroom options in Avery Creek:
